The LightRig object is a specialized Rig object composed of a Light and a Null as its interest. Although a LightRig is typically defined with a spot light, it can be defined with any light preset.
using namespace XSI; Application app; Model root = app.GetActiveSceneRoot(); LightRig myLightRig; root.AddLightRig( L"Spot", L"MySpotRig", myLightRig ); X3DObject spotInterest(myLightRig.GetLight().GetInterest()); app.LogMessage( spotInterest.GetName() );
